CVE-2026-42862 Flowise: Mass Assignment in Tool Update Endpoint Allows Cross-Workspace Resource Reassignment
Flowise is a drag & drop user interface to build a customized large language model flow. Prior to version 3.1.2, a mass assignment vulnerability exists in the tool update endpoint of FlowiseAI. The endpoint allows authenticated users to modify server-controlled properties such as workspaceId,...

CVE-2023-42862
An out-of-bounds read was addressed with improved input validation. This issue is fixed in macOS Ventura 13.3, tvOS 16.4, iOS 16.4 and iPadOS 16.4, watchOS 9.4. Processing an image may result in disclosure of process memory...
